At its heart, the gameplay of this type of game is centered around timing and precision. The player controls a chicken whose sole purpose is to reach the other side of a perpetually scrolling road. The road is, of course, populated by a variety of vehicles moving at different speeds and following unpredictable patterns. Players must carefully observe the traffic flow, identify gaps, and time their chicken's movements to safely navigate between the oncoming cars, trucks, and other obstacles. The longer the chicken survives, the further it travels, and the higher the score becomes. It’s a straightforward concept, but mastering the timing and developing a sense of spatial awareness are crucial for achieving high scores.
The challenge isn't just about avoiding collisions; it's about optimizing movements for maximum score. Some variations of the game may introduce power-ups or special items that can aid the chicken’s journey, such as temporary invincibility or speed boosts. These additions add another layer of strategy, requiring players to not only react to the immediate traffic situation but also to plan for future opportunities. The inherent simplicity of the controls – typically just tapping or clicking to control the chicken’s movement – makes it extremely accessible, even for casual gamers. However, this simplicity belies a depth of skill that rewards practice and patience.
Several strategies can significantly improve a player’s survivability and score in this type of game. Foremost among them is learning to anticipate the movement patterns of the vehicles. Rather than reacting to the cars as they approach, experienced players will proactively predict their trajectories and plan their moves accordingly. Paying attention to the speed and spacing of the vehicles is critical. Smaller gaps may require a quick dash, while larger gaps allow for a more leisurely pace. Some variations of the game also feature vehicles which change lanes unpredictably, demanding heightened vigilance.
Another effective tactic is to focus on the gaps between vehicles, rather than the vehicles themselves. This subtle shift in perspective can dramatically improve reaction time and allow for more precise movements. Furthermore, learning to exploit the game’s physics – if applicable – can provide a slight edge. For example, a well-timed jump or dash might allow the chicken to squeeze through a particularly tight spot. Finally, remember that practice makes perfect. The more time spent playing, the more intuitively the player will understand the game's mechanics and the better equipped they’ll be to handle the challenges.
| Gameplay Element | Strategic Consideration |
|---|---|
| Vehicle Speed | Faster vehicles require more precise timing and quicker reactions. |
| Vehicle Spacing | Wider gaps offer safer crossing opportunities. |
| Power-Ups | Utilize power-ups strategically to overcome challenging sections. |
| Game Physics | Understand how the chicken’s movements interact with the environment. |
Understanding these elements and how they interact is fundamental to success in the chicken road game. Mastering these basics will allow a player to consistently increase their survivability and achieve higher scores.
